We used to pride ourselves on traveling on-the-cheap. We chose Viking because we were due to travel and the Viking offer looked fair. Also, the planning of our own trip was becoming burdensome. We took a chance and soon realized that we were getting far more than we expected. We were overwhelmed with how smoothly the trip went from start to finish. We really were treated as if we were the most important people on the boat. Our room was beautiful and the dining room and meals were outstanding. We loved the long-boat with the smaller number of people. Not long into the trip we knew a good number of the other guests by first name and even more as each day passed. We loved taking our wine on the top deck after dinner as the sun set. The boat was small enough that my young son quickly learned his way around and could be found easily when I wanted him. It was big enough that walking and exploring was scenic and enjoyable... always putting us in the company of new friends. Parents drank wine while the kids played shuffle board and tackled the putting green.

We travel every two years. Since our Viking trip, we're considering going every year. I can't imaging traveling any other way.

Cabin Review

French Balcony

Cabin D

Beautiful room with an amazing view. The bed was quickly split so my son and I would have our own bed. I took pictures of everything because it was so amazing ! Movies, music, fridge and more. It was so nice to move in and travel Europe with out the bag-drag !
